Output 51debc80290bd843aa434680ddcdfe9a10c80e7db2cf55627928e6eb47889368:6

value
119583
script pubkey
OP_0 OP_PUSHBYTES_20 b6a09dcc6436dbebab0b90fa6a503d27da7b6bb9
address
bc1qk6sfmnryxmd7h2ctjrax55payld8k6aeh5xp4g
transaction
51debc80290bd843aa434680ddcdfe9a10c80e7db2cf55627928e6eb47889368
confirmations
133273
spent
true